Answer
To determine the correct row for slow twitch muscle fibres, we need to recognize their characteristics:
Muscle Size: Slow twitch fibres are typically smaller in size compared to fast twitch fibres, as they are designed for endurance rather than bulk.
Capillary Supply: Slow twitch fibres have a high capillary supply. This is crucial for delivering oxygen efficiently, which is essential for prolonged activities.
Rate of Fatigue: These fibres are designed to resist fatigue, meaning they have a low rate of fatigue. This allows for sustained, extended use during aerobic activities.
Oxidative Capacity: Slow twitch fibres possess a high oxidative capacity, which enables them to utilize oxygen effectively for sustained energy production.
Based on these characteristics, the correct answer is A: Small muscle size, high capillary supply, low rate of fatigue, and high oxidative capacity.
